HBase是一种分布式、可伸缩的NoSQL数据库,基于Hadoop HDFS构建,主要用于存储大规模的稀疏数据集。它在设计和实现上受到了Google Bigtable的启发。以下是HBase的一些基础条件和概念: 数据模型: HBase中的数据以表(Table)的形式组织。 每个表由行(Row)组成,每一行有一个唯一的行键(Row Key)。 行中的数据被存..
配置Apache HBase需要编辑几个关键的配置文件,每个文件都承担着不同的配置职责。以下是一些主要的HBase配置文件及其用途: hbase-site.xml: 这是HBase的核心配置文件,用于设置HBase的运行参数。 常见配置项包括: hbase.rootdir: 设置HBase存储数据的根目录,可以是HDFS路径。 hbase.zookeeper.quorum: 配置Zookeeper服..
HBase Shell 是与 HBase 交互的命令行工具,允许用户管理表和执行数据操作。以下是一些 HBase Shell 的基本操作: 启动 HBase Shell hbase shell 基本命令 查看所有命令 help 创建表 create '表名', '列簇1', '列簇2', ... 例:创建带有两个列簇的表 create 'my_table', ..
Apache HBase 是一个开源的、面向列的分布式数据库,专为在大规模数据集上进行实时读写操作而设计。它构建在 Hadoop 分布式文件系统(HDFS)之上,提供了 Hadoop 的高可靠性和横向可扩展性。以下是 HBase 的一些关键特性和简介: 主要特性 面向列的存储模型:HBase 的数据模型经过优化,可以存储大规模的稀疏数据集,数据以列簇..
要在 Visual Studio Code (VSCode) 中进行 Go 语言开发,你需要进行一些基本的配置。以下是步骤: 安装 Go 语言: 首先,确保你已经在系统上安装了 Go。你可以从 Go 官方网站 下载并安装适合你操作系统的版本。 安装完成后,确保将 Go 的安装目录加入到系统的 PATH 中。 安装 VSCode: 从 Visual Studio Code 官方网..
当然!下面是一个简单的 SwiftUI 示例代码,它展示了一个带有文本和按钮的基本视图。点击按钮时,文本内容会更新: import SwiftUI struct ContentView: View { @State private var message = "Hello, World!" var body: some View { VStack { Text(message) .fo..
Swift 是一种多范式编程语言,这意味着它支持多种编程风格,包括命令式编程、面向对象编程和函数式编程。在 Swift 中,函数式编程越来越受欢迎,因为它提供了一种更加声明式和简洁的编程方式,可以使代码更容易阅读、测试和维护。下面我们来看看 Swift 中一些支持函数式编程的特性: 高阶函数: 高阶函数是指以函数作为参数或返回值的函数..
如果你想深入了解 Swift 编程语言,这里有一些推荐的阅读材料和资源: 官方文档和指南: Swift 官方文档:这个文档由苹果公司提供,是学习 Swift 最权威的资源。 Swift API 指南 : 提供了关于 Swift API 的详细使用说明和实践示例。 书籍: 《The Swift Programming Language》:这本书是苹果官方发布的,适合想要全面了解..
在 Swift 编程语言中,闭包(Closure)是自包含的功能代码块,可以在代码中被传递和使用。闭包可以捕获和存储其所在上下文中的常量和变量。函数是一种特殊的闭包:其实每个函数都是一个闭包,但闭包可以写得更加简洁。闭包有几种常见的形式,包括全局函数、嵌套函数以及在某个函数内部定义的闭包表达式。 闭包的基本语法 闭包表达式语法的一..
Swift 提供了多种运算符,用于执行不同类型的操作。以下是 Swift 中常见的运算符类别及示例: 算术运算符: 加法 (+): let sum = 2 + 3 减法 (-): let difference = 5 - 2 乘法 (*): let product = 3 * 4 除法 (/): let quotient = 10 / 2 取余/模 (%): let remainder = 10 % 3 复合赋值运算符: 加等 (+=): a += 2 相当于 a = a + 2 减..